Be A “Winning Pitcher” With A Unique Framingham Academy

Want to add speed to your fastball? How about adding velocity to your swing? Winning Pitchers Academy in Framingham, Mass. claims to have the recipe — and it is proving it. We talk with Winning Pitchers Academy trainers John Miller and Jamie Aldoupolis about how they get their students to give their all.

Share | Download(Loading)

Episodes Date

Load more